The fishing for us was a little slow. The Trevs were hard to come by, we only

managed 3 for the day at Trev alley. The oil wharf had small Tailor on offer, boy

they were a pest, we left them quick smart as no legal specimens were caught.

Watts Reef had a couple of good size cephs to give us. We took them over to one of

the channel markers where we sounded a big school of fish there earlier, we had

dropped baits on them earlier but the school didnt wanna know. So now armed with

our squid we dropped one down into the middle of the school which was still there.

Instant hook up, any thoughts that we had found Kings was quickly dashed as the fish

fought like a wet blanket :( . We pulled in a well over 1mtr PJ shark :( . My kids enjoyed

the close encounter even though my decky George and I didnt. We foolishly sent down

our 2nd squid and the result was the same, another smaller PJ. :05: We had converted

to delicious squid into 2 inedible PJ's :ranting2:

Anyway it was an enjoyable day out there with my boys who dont get to fish much with

me anymore as I prefer to fish midweek and they are at school.
